Wisconsin Farmer Sues USDA Over Alleged Discrimination
Adam Faust, a white Wisconsin dairy farmer, has filed a federal lawsuit against the U.S. Department of Agriculture (USDA), alleging that several USDA programs discriminate against white and male farmers by offering better terms to minorities and women. The suit, brought by the Wisconsin Institute for Law & Liberty, targets the Dairy Margin Coverage Program, Loan Guarantee Program, and Environmental Quality Incentives Program, claiming they provide reduced fees and higher reimbursement rates to minority and female farmers. Faust and his attorneys argue these practices violate the Constitution’s Equal Protection Clause and continue diversity, equity, and inclusion policies started under the Biden administration. Faust previously won a similar lawsuit against the USDA in 2021. Six Republican Wisconsin congressmen have called on the USDA to investigate and end the contested practices. The USDA has not yet responded to the lawsuit.
